Table 3.

Summary of Project Hope session content

Session Attendees (duration) Selected goals
Week 1: Introduction and sharing stories Parents and youth (90 min) Introduce the intervention
Obtain a family history of depression
Set goals for the intervention
Week 2: Youth risk and resilience Parents and youth (90 min) Present information about depression, substance use, and their co-occurrence
Review youth's current functioning
Help families plan special times together and promote positive family interactions
Present information about youth resiliency
Week 3: From the adolescent's perspective Youth alone (60 min) Develop rapport and determine functioning
Increase awareness of emotions and coping
Teach strategies for coping with problems
Week 4: Strengthening communication skills Parents alone (60 min) Provide an overview of adolescent development
Review and practice skills for improving communication and reducing family conflict
Week 5: Preparing for the family meeting-depression Parents alone (90 min) Prepare parents to conduct family meeting
Link parents’ perception of depression with that of the youth's experience of their depression
Week 6: Family meeting-depression Entire family (60 min) Facilitate a shared understanding of depression
Help family members relate general information about depression to their specific experience
Week 7: Preparing for the family meeting-adolescent substance use Parents alone (60 min) Prepare parents to conduct family meeting
Help parents to establish clear rules and consequences about youth substance use
Week 8: Family meeting-adolescent substance use Entire family (60 min) Help parents share substance use rules
Help youth understand consequences of substance use
Week 9: Outside influences and resources Parents and youth (75 min) Inform parents about contextual influences, primarily with regard to peers and media
Teach methods to promote positive influences
Week 10: Review and hope for the future Entire family (50 min) Review previous sessions
Help families map out post-intervention goals
Recognize and celebrate the family's progress
